Output ebd7130f60b7bfab33f7858dc5e76a89a6e34bc421be255e3b5aaf4e85b2b1b2:1

value
320633
script pubkey
OP_0 OP_PUSHBYTES_20 1ab4f9f85fe97c30dc012c41af12d1c24e409286
address
bc1qr260n7zla97rphqp93q67yk3cf8ypy5xtjsn4k
transaction
ebd7130f60b7bfab33f7858dc5e76a89a6e34bc421be255e3b5aaf4e85b2b1b2